Am 20.02.2014 um 13:22 schrieb Xan <dxpubl...@telefonica.net>: > Not exactly. If you don't have the same number of answers that the number of > questions, so your counter is not properly set. See that: > > \defineblock[question] > \defineblock[hint] > \defineblock[answer] > > \defineenumeration[question][alternative=hanging,width=2.5cm,text={Question},stopper={.}] > \defineenumeration[hint] [alternative=hanging,width=4cm,text={Hint for > question},stopper={.}] > \defineenumeration[answer] [alternative=hanging,width=4.5cm,text={Answer to > question},stopper={.}] > > \keepblocks[question] > \hideblocks[hint] > \hideblocks[answer] > > \starttext > > \section{Questions} > > \beginquestion > \startquestion > Compute $4\times 5$. > \stopquestion > \endquestion > > > \beginhint > \starthint > Use the fact that $2\times 5 = 10$. > \stophint > \endhint > > %\beginanswer > %\startanswer > % $20$. > %\stopanswer > %\endanswer > > \beginquestion > \startquestion > What is the value of $100/10$? > \stopquestion > \endquestion > > \beginhint > \starthint > Remember that $10\times 10 = 100$. > \stophint > \endhint > > \beginanswer > \startanswer > $10$ > \stopanswer > \endanswer > > \section{Hints} > > \useblocks[hint] > > \section{Answers} > > \useblocks[answer] > > \stoptext > > If you comment one solution, then, you get "Answer to question 1", instead of > "Answer of question 2", which is really. No always a question has an answer > provided by me ;-)
You can add a answer block which increments the answer counter. \defineblock[question] \defineblock[answer] \defineenumeration[question][text={Question}] \defineenumeration[answer] [text={Answer}] \keepblocks[question] \hideblocks[answer] \starttext \chapter{Question} \beginquestion \startquestion Question 1. \stopquestion \endquestion \beginanswer \startanswer Answer 1. \stopanswer \endanswer \beginquestion \startquestion Question 2. \stopquestion \endquestion \beginanswer \incrementcounter[answer] \endanswer \beginquestion \startquestion Question 3. \stopquestion \endquestion \beginanswer \startanswer Answer 3. \stopanswer \endanswer \chapter{Answers} \useblocks[answer] \stoptext Wolfgang ___________________________________________________________________________________ If your question is of interest to others as well, please add an entry to the Wiki! maillist : ntg-context@ntg.nl / http://www.ntg.nl/mailman/listinfo/ntg-context webpage : http://www.pragma-ade.nl / http://tex.aanhet.net archive : http://foundry.supelec.fr/projects/contextrev/ wiki : http://contextgarden.net ___________________________________________________________________________________
